Asia Bibi, the Christian lady from Pakistan facing death penalty for alleged blasphemy, is still awaiting her final court appeal. The case was due to be heard last Thursday, but the Pakistani Supreme Court adjourned the appeal after one of the judges, Justice Iqbal Hamid-ur-Rehman, refused to hear the case on the grounds that he has previously heard the Salman Taseer case. Governor Salman Taseer was murdered by his bodyguard for publicly defending Asia Bibi.
A new date for the hearing has not yet been set.

Asia Bibi is a Christian from Pakistan. She was sentenced to death by a Pakistani court for allegedly blaspheming the prophet Mohammed when she was having an argument with local Muslim women, who didn’t allow her to draw water from the well. She has been imprisoned since 2009. She was sentenced to death but then the verdict was later suspended by a higher court (July 2015).
Her appeal hearing is tomorrow – Thursday – and this will be her final court appearance when Pakistan’s Supreme Court will finally make a decision.
Pakistani Christians are ask their brothers and sisters worldwide to pray for Asia, her lawyer and family.
In the past, Muslim extremists have been able to influence court decisions. But local Christians have told Open Door’s partners that they remain hopeful, because of obvious mistakes that were made during the police investigation and court cases.

Asia is married with five children. She is 45 years old. Sometimes she is referred to as Asia Bibi, Noreen Bibi or Asia Noreen Bibi.
